Sludge tank valves are specialized components designed to regulate the flow of semisolid or liquid sludge. These valves must withstand abrasive materials, varying pressures, and corrosive environments. Selecting the appropriate type is critical for operational efficiency and longevity.

Efficient sludge handling depends on proper valve selection and maintenance. Here’s what industrial facilities should consider:
Choose valves made from corrosionresistant materials like stainless steel or highdensity polyethylene (HD E) to handle acidic or alkaline sludges without degradation.
Regular cleaning prevents buildup and maintains valve performance. Use highpressure water or specialized cleaning agents to remove sludge deposits. Neglecting sludge gate valve cleaning can lead to blockages and reduced efficiency.

Integrating automated control systems allows for precise monitoring and adjustment of valve operations, optimizing sludge handling processes.

Implementing preventive maintenance routines, such as routine inspections and lubrication, can extend valve life. Additionally, using wearresistant seating materials reduces the risk of valve failure.
